AHP-FCE方法在通信施工安全评价中的应用 被引量:1

Application of AHP and FCE in communication construction safety evaluation

摘要 为对通信施工安全进行综合评价,建立了一个包括4个评价单元和20项危险指标的梯阶层次结构模型。采用层次分析法(AHP)将通信施工安全状况划分为5个等级,采取专家打分法确定定性指标的隶属度矩阵,应用模糊综合评价(FCE)确定通信施工安全状况等级。用该方法对R通信公司的施工安全进行评价,找出R通信公司施工安全存在不足和影响通信施工安全的主要因素,以便采取有效措施改进。该方法对通信施工的安全状况评定和制定最佳的管理方案具有重要指导意义。 In order to carry out a comprehensive evaluation of communication construction safety, a hierarchical substructure model consisting of four evaluation units and 20 dangerous indicators was established. The security condition of communication construction is divided into five grades by Analytic Hierarchy Process (AHP), and the membership degree matrix of qualitative indexes is determined by expert scoring method, and the security status of communication construction is determined by fuzzy comprehensive evaluation (FCE). This method is used to evaluate the construction safety of R communication company and find out the shortcoming of the construction safety and the main infiuencing factors of R communication company in order to take effective measures to improve it. The method has important guiding significance to make the best management scheme for the safety evaluation of the communication construction condition.
